'Shampoo' meets 'Munich': New Adam Sandler film stars Mossad hit man turned hairdresser
By Gilad Halpern
Tags: Mideast conflict, Israel 

Adam Sandler, the Jewish-American comedy superstar known for over-the-top films aimed at the adolescent boy demographic, has ventured into territory associated with anything but comedy: the Israeli-Arab conflict.

You Don't Mess With The Zohan, due to open in the United States on June 6, tells the story of Zohan, a Mossad hit man who is fed up with killing. He fakes his own death and flees to New York to pursue a slightly different line of work - hairstyling. Think "Shampoo" meets "Munich" meets "Happy Gilmore."

Having specialized in killing Arabs, Zohan finds, to his amazement, Jews and Arabs living side by side in relative peace. One does not have to be a comedic genius of Sandler's caliber to recognize the potential for new heights of absurdity.

From the early production stages, Zohan was known in and around Hollywood as "the Israeli movie." Sandler sought to fend off criticism and gain the movie an air of authenticity by casting Israeli and Arab actors, even going so far as opening a casting office in Israel.

But as much as Israeli actors were rushing to audition, the response among Arab actors was far from enthusiastic. One possible explanation is that Sandler, who is known as a patron of Jewish causes, is not so popular in the Arab world.

"Adam Sandler, in the Arab and Muslim communities, is not having a good reputation," Sayed Badreya, an Egyptian-born actor who plays one of Zohan's adversaries in New York, told The New York Times.

"When it came to working with Adam, I was like, 'Eh, well, I don't know.' My prejudice was bigger than me.
